Common Materials for Grooving Router Bits
When selecting grooving router bits, understanding the materials they are made from can significantly impact performance and durability. Most bits are crafted from high-speed steel (HSS), tungsten carbide, or a combination of both. HSS bits are known for their affordability and versatility, making them suitable for a range of woodworking tasks. However, they may dull quicker than those made from tungsten carbide.
Tungsten carbide bits, on the other hand, offer superior hardness and wear resistance, making them ideal for more demanding projects and a longer lifespan. This durability often justifies the slightly higher price, although many excellent options under $30 feature carbide tips for improved cutting efficiency. When evaluating materials, consider the frequency and type of woodworking projects you undertake to choose the right fit.
Additionally, the design of the bit, including the type of cutting edge and the flute configuration, plays a crucial role in determining how well it performs with various materials like hardwood, softwood, and plywood. Selecting bits tailored to the primary materials you work with can enhance the quality of your results and make the effort more efficient.
How to Care for and Maintain Your Grooving Router Bits
Proper care and maintenance of your grooving router bits are essential for ensuring their longevity and optimal performance. After each use, clean the bits thoroughly to remove any resin, dust, or debris that could dull the cutting edges. Using a soft brush or a cloth with a bit of cleaning solvent can help. Avoid abrasive materials that could scratch or damage the surface.
Another critical aspect of maintenance is proper storage. Keeping bits organized in a designated storage case or rack prevents them from clanging against each other, which can lead to nicks and dull edges. It’s also beneficial to keep them in a dry place to prevent rust. For even better preservation, consider applying a light coat of oil on the bits to protect them from moisture.
Sharpening your router bits is another way to maintain their effectiveness. Many grooving router bits can be sharpened a few times before replacement is necessary. You can use a specialized sharpening tool or hand file to touch up the edge. Regular attention to these maintenance practices can save you the cost of frequent replacements and improve your overall efficiency in woodworking projects.

Safety Tips When Using Grooving Router Bits
Safety should always be a top priority when using grooving router bits, particularly given the power and speed at which routers operate. Always wear app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E), such as safety glasses and ear protection, to safeguard against flying debris and noise. Additionally, it is advisable to use a dust mask if your project produces fine dust particles, especially when working with materials like MDF or plywood.
Before starting, ensure that your workspace is clean and well-organized. Loose items can become hazards when working with machinery, so secure your materials and keep tools properly stored during work breaks. Always check your router and bit for any damage before use, as a faulty bit or tool can endanger your safety and lead to poor results.
Another critical safety practice is to maintain a firm grip on the router and workpiece during operation. When making cuts, always move the router against the direction of the rotation of the bit, which will help maintain control and reduce the risk of kickback. Following these safety protocols will help you enjoy woodworking while minimizing the risks associated with using power tools.

2. Shank Diameter
The shank diameter of the router bit is another essential aspect to evaluate. Most routers will accept either a 1/4-inch or 1/2-inch shank, with 1/4-inch being more common for smaller, lightweight routers. When selecting the best grooving router bits under $30, it’s vital to ensure that the shank size matches your router collet. A proper fit ensures stability during operation and helps in achieving smoother cuts.
While 1/4-inch shanks are generally suitable for most applications, opting for a 1/2-inch shank can provide added stability for larger bits or more demanding tasks. If your router accepts both sizes, having a variety of shank diameters can enhance versatility in your projects. Therefore, always check the compatibility of the shank diameter with your router before making your purchase.

Can I use a grooving bit with any router?
Generally, grooving bits can be used with most routers, provided that the bit’s shank size matches the router collet size. Make sure to check the specifications of both the bit and your router before making a purchase. Some routers may have limitations on the maximum bit diameter that can be used safely, so it’s essential to consult your router’s user manual for guidance to avoid any mishaps during operation.
Additionally, while most routers are capable of handling grooving bits, some models might be better suited for specific types of bits. For instance, a plunge router allows for more flexibility and precision when using grooving bits compared to fixed-base routers, as it permits users to adjust the depth of cut easily as they work. Selecting the correct router for your needs will enhance the effectiveness of the grooving bit.

How can I ensure a clean cut when using grooving router bits?
Achieving a clean cut when using grooving router bits involves several key factors, including the quality of the bit, the speed of the router, and the technique used. Start by ensuring that you are using a high-quality bit that is sharp and appropriate for the material you are working with, as dull or inferior bits can lead to choppy cuts. Additionally, the router speed should be set as recommended for the material—different woods and composites may require different RPMs for optimal performance.
Moreover, employing a steady and controlled feed rate while guiding the router along the workpiece is essential. Rushing can cause the bit to catch, leading to rough edges or even damage to the material. Using a router table can also provide more stability and control, which can contribute to cleaner cuts. Lastly, making multiple passes with a shallower cut can often result in a smoother groove than attempting to remove too much material in one go.
